Motorola Win Polish Mobile TV Contract

Motorola says that it has won a Mobile TV deployment contract in Poland. The network, operated by INFO-TV-FM will be deployed in Warsaw and 9 other Polish cities, by the end of 2009. The Motorola Mobile TV solution, comprising video headend and transmitters, is based on DVB-H and OMA BCAST standards.

INFO-TV-FM will provide a wholesale mobile TV and radio offering to service providers in Poland, enabling them to deliver revenue-generating mobile media services to consumers on the move.

"We are excited to bring advanced mobile TV experiences to Poland. Motorola's innovation and expertise in the video space married with our heritage in wireless technology makes ours a compelling solution for service providers such as INFO-TV-FM" said Joe Cozzolino, senior vice president and general manager, Home & Networks Mobility, Motorola EMEA. "We hope that not only will this be the start of long term cooperation between the two companies but that the success of this project will be seen as a platform for other customer wins across the globe."
